SetVar

Works with Bricscad (Windows) Classic, Pro and Platinum, Bricscad (Linux) Classic and Pro

Displays and changes the values of system variables (short for "set variables").

Accessing the Command

command bar:  setvar

transparent:  'setvar

alias:  set

menu bar:  Tools | Set Variable

 

: setvar

Prompts you in the command bar:

Variable name or ?: (Enter the name of a system variable, or type ?.)

For example:

Variable name or ?: chamferd

New current angle for CHAMFERD <0>: (Enter a value, or press Enter to accept the current value.)

 

This command is unnecessary, because system variables can be entered directly at the command prompt:

: chamferd

New current angle for CHAMFERD <0>: (Enter a value, or press Enter to accept the current value.)

 

You can also change the values of system variables with the Settings command.

The values of read-only variables cannot be changed. For example:

: program

PROGRAM = "BRICSCAD" (read only)

Command Options

Option

Description

Variable name

Specifies the name of a system variable.

?

Lists the names of system variables; prompts you:

Variable(s) to list <*> - enter one of the following:

  • * to list all system variables.

  • name* to list all system variables starting with name.

  • name to list one system variable.
